Bent Chinese handsets cause content headache

Fakery causes jiggery-pokery

THERE IS a surprisingly high number of small Chinese handset manufacturers creating cloned handsets. And they are giving content providers a major headache.

According to James Hilton, a director with Inside Mobile – a mobile marketing specialist – fake handsets are making it virtually impossible to deliver adverts to the Chinese market which can be guaranteed to render properly.

It's a big problem because, as Hilton says, China Mobile already has more subscribers than there are people living in the USA. Plus there are actually two major Chinese mobile operators – the other being China Unicom.

Hilton believes that as many as 60 per cent of handsets possessed by Chinese subscribers are clones rather than the real thing.

This causes problems for content delivery because content delivery systems have acquired a significant degree of intelligence and are normally able to guess what kind of handset is accessing the system.

They can devine, for example, what mobile OS is being used and from that estimate the handset model, screen size and browser type. This all goes terribly pear-shaped in China where a handset might have an OS cloned from Nokia but a screen the size of an Iphone.

The upshot is that Hilton wouldn't advise international brand owners to launch a major ad campaign in China because there's no guarantee adverts will work properly.

This problem could have a knock-on effect. Mobile games houses might prove reluctant to create games for the Chinese market because they can't guarantee the correct version of the game will actually be delivered to a 'cloned' handset. µ
